Output 29afdcc784769a24c64a8d8f30431a296de08c7ade5c500fe20c0ff23269374a:12

value
484634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16633cb665eedcec5b99ea9c8be1c0983c5429ab OP_EQUAL
address
33jPft9VmpwKUh1mtEJJR3Eq4iv1Z3XjeR
transaction
29afdcc784769a24c64a8d8f30431a296de08c7ade5c500fe20c0ff23269374a
spent
true